org.eclipse.xtend.middleend.plugins
Class ParsedResource

java.lang.Object
  extended by org.eclipse.xtend.middleend.plugins.ParsedResource

public final class ParsedResource
extends java.lang.Object

This class represents all information about a resource that is relevant for the backend.

Author:
Arno Haase (http://www.haase-consulting.com)

Constructor Summary
ParsedResource()
           
 
Method Summary
 java.util.List<AroundAdvice> getAdvice()
           
 java.util.List<ImportedResource> getImports()
           
 java.util.List<NamedFunction> getPrivateFunctions()
           
 java.util.List<NamedFunction> getPublicFunctions()
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

ParsedResource

public ParsedResource()
Method Detail

getImports

public java.util.List<ImportedResource> getImports()

getPrivateFunctions

public java.util.List<NamedFunction> getPrivateFunctions()

getPublicFunctions

public java.util.List<NamedFunction> getPublicFunctions()

getAdvice

public java.util.List<AroundAdvice> getAdvice()